Silestone Integrity Sinks: Your Complete Aftercare and Maintenance Guide
Silestone Integrity sinks are celebrated for their durability, elegance, and ease of maintenance. To keep your sink looking as stunning as the day it was installed, follow this comprehensive guide for cleaning and care.
Daily Cleaning and Maintenance
Silestone sinks are designed to withstand the demands of a busy kitchen while remaining simple to care for.
General Cleaning: Use water and neutral soap or Q-Action cleaner for daily maintenance. Rinse thoroughly with water and dry with a clean cloth.
Food Residue: Remove food leftovers regularly to prevent buildup.
Tackling Lime-Scale and Water Marks
Lime-scale and water marks can occur over time, but they’re easy to manage:
Use household lime-scale removers like Viakal, following the product instructions.
Always rinse thoroughly with water to remove any residue.
Protecting Against Heat and Impact
While Silestone is heat-resistant, certain precautions are essential:
Hot Cookware: Always use mats or trivets to avoid sudden temperature changes. Placing hot pots or pans directly on the sink may damage the surface.
Boiling Liquids: Allow boiling liquids to cool before pouring them into the sink. Alternatively, run cold water simultaneously to reduce the risk of thermal shock.
Heavy Items: Handle heavy kitchenware, like pressure cookers or frying pans, with care to avoid impact damage.
Preventing Scratches
Although Silestone is scratch-resistant, extra care will ensure its longevity:
Use a chopping board for cutting or slicing instead of working directly on the sink surface.

Chemical Safety
Silestone sinks are resistant to most common chemicals, but certain products can cause damage. Avoid:
Paint strippers, caustic soda, or highly acidic products.
Chlorine-based cleaners or products containing acetone.
Industrial-strength solvents or hydrofluoric acid.
If exposed to any of these chemicals:
Rinse immediately with plenty of water and neutral soap.
Frequently Tested Substances
Silestone sinks have been rigorously tested against everyday household substances. For most liquids like coffee, wine, olive oil, and cola, there’s no effect even after prolonged exposure. However, products containing bleach or harsh acids may slightly affect the surface if left for extended periods.
